Learning requires us to be vulnerable, and in order to do that, we need to feel safe. In this episode, I talk with Elena Aguilar, author of The PD Book, about how professional development facilitators can make that happen for teachers.

Anyone who has ever been a teacher has participated in a lot of professional

0:27.4

development. If you're lucky some of that has been time well spent giving you

0:31.8

new tools and helping you grow as an educator. Unfortunately for many of us

0:36.3

that isn't the case much of the time. Hearing a teacher say I can't wait to

0:41.6

spend all day tomorrow in PD is something that almost never happens. And why is

0:47.4

that? Well there are lots of reasons. One is that our PD is often designed to be

0:53.2

one-size-fits-all which means a lot of people in attendance will feel that the

0:58.0

content isn't relevant to their work. Another is that PD is often structured in a

1:03.5

top-down fashion where participants are passively receiving information with

1:08.1

little acknowledgement or use of their personal expertise. And another is that

1:12.9

hardly any effort is made to ensure that the people in the room, the adult

1:17.0

learners, feel physically and emotionally comfortable enough to give their

1:21.8

full participation. Solving these issues is the goal of my guest, Elena Aguilar.

1:27.6

Her new book, The PD Book, seven habits that transform professional

1:32.8

development explores seven different approaches we can take to make PD much

1:37.6

more impactful. The book which she co-authored with Lori Cohen is full of

1:42.8

incredibly insightful advice. Stuff that really focuses in on the idea that PD

1:48.1

is ultimately about groups of complex human beings gathering together to learn

1:53.0

and grow. If you are a facilitator, the book will help you do your work better.
